PKL 2017: Patna Pirates beat UP Yoddha, Jaipur fall to Haryana

Kabaddi | Pro Kabaddi League 2017 | Friday | 22nd September, 2017

Haryana Steelers showed their all-around mettle as they beat Jaipur Pink Panthers 30-26 in the Pro Kabaddi Season 5. Wazir Singh scored 10 points whereas Surender Nada scored five tackle points for Haryana Steelers. Jaipur Pink Panthers were let down by their defence as they made too many errors and allowed Haryana to score raid points at will.

Haryana Steelers remain in the second spot in Zone A table with 54 points from 17 matches. Jaipur Pink Panthers are fifth with 36 points from 12 matches.

While in the second match, Patna Pirates ended their home leg with a defeat as they lost 41-46 to UP Yoddha. Nitin Tomar (18 points) and Rishank Devadiga (11) combined to score 29 points to lead UP Yoddha to a comfortable win. Pardeep Narwal scored 13 points for Patna Pirates but they were let down by their defence. Monu Goyat had a quiet night for Patna as he scored just four points.

Patna Pirates are still top of the table in Zone B with 60 points after 17 matches. UP Yoddha are third in the table with 43 points from 16 matches.
